#include "android/bluetooth/bluetooth_gatt_service.h"
#include "android/bluetooth/bluetooth_gatt_characteristic.h"
#include "android/bluetooth/uuid.h"
#include <utils/String16.h>
#include <utils/String8.h>
using android::OK;
using android::String8;
using android::String16;
namespace android {
namespace bluetooth {
status_t BluetoothGattService::writeToParcel(Parcel* parcel) const {
status_t status = parcel->writeInt32(handle_);
if (status != OK) return status;
status = parcel->writeBool(primary_);
if (status != OK) return status;
status = parcel->writeParcelable((UUID)uuid_);
if (status != OK) return status;
std::vector<BluetoothGattCharacteristic> characteristics;
for (const auto& chrc : characteristics_) characteristics.push_back(chrc);
status = parcel->writeParcelableVector(characteristics);
std::vector<BluetoothGattIncludedService> includedServices;
for (const auto& service : included_services_)
includedServices.push_back(service);
status = parcel->writeParcelableVector(includedServices);
return status;
}
status_t BluetoothGattService::readFromParcel(const Parcel* parcel) {
int32_t tmp;
status_t status = parcel->readInt32(&tmp);
if (status != OK) return status;
handle_ = tmp;
status = parcel->readBool(&primary_);
if (status != OK) return status;
UUID uuid;
status = parcel->readParcelable(&uuid);
if (status != OK) return status;
uuid_ = uuid.uuid;
std::vector<BluetoothGattCharacteristic> characteristics;
status = parcel->readParcelableVector(&characteristics);
if (status != OK) return status;
for (const auto& chrc : characteristics) characteristics_.push_back(chrc);
std::vector<BluetoothGattIncludedService> includedServices;
status = parcel->readParcelableVector(&includedServices);
if (status != OK) return status;
for (const auto& srvc : includedServices)
included_services_.push_back(BluetoothGattService(srvc));
return status;
}
} // namespace bluetooth
} // namespace android
